Atualizações do SQ X
955 respostas
Marca Fric
8 anos atrás #114916
Aqui é onde podemos discutir as atualizações do SQ X e as notícias.
Este tópico foi renomeado de SQ4 Early preview. Os posts antigos, não mais relevantes, são ou serão apagados e arquivados.
A questão está em limpar nosso fórum de coisas antigas e não relevantes.
Marcar
EstratégiaQuant arquiteto
mabi
4 anos atrás #248905
É simples, 2,3 ghz * 20 é o mesmo que 4,6 ghz * 10. Tenho 2 máquinas dual Xeons de 80 threads e um Threadripper 2950x. Mas prefiro ter mais Ghz do que núcleos, se o resultado final for o mesmo, o SQx funciona melhor com ele e usa menos memória. Não faço overclock em meu Threadripper, pois ele precisa de 200 watts extras para um aumento de 10 %.
ivan
4 anos atrás #248906
É simples, 2,3 ghz * 20 é o mesmo que 4,6 ghz * 10. Tenho 2 máquinas dual Xeons 80 threads e um Threadripper 2950x. Mas prefiro ter mais Ghz do que núcleos, se o resultado final for o mesmo, o SQx funciona melhor com ele e usa menos memória. Não faço overclock em meu Threadripper, pois ele precisa de 200 watts extras para um aumento de 10 %.
Informações muito úteis, obrigado
Esses testes comparativos serão muito úteis para os novatos. Poderíamos colocar essas informações em um tópico separado para facilitar o acesso
Timisoara, Romênia
3900X 3,8 Ghz 12 núcleos, 64GB RAM DDR4 3000Mhz, Samsung 970 EVO Plus M.2 NVMe
Marca Fric
4 anos atrás #248907
mabi, parece que você está certo: https://bugs.openjdk.java.net/browse/JDK-6942632
Isso foi relatado e recusado em Java.
Não experimentei, mas talvez seja possível usar todos os núcleos executando duas instâncias do SQ em paralelo e configurando a afinidade do processador usando o Gerenciador de tarefas.
Marcar
EstratégiaQuant arquiteto
mabi
4 anos atrás #248908
Sim, Mark, e é melhor executar várias instâncias, pois isso dá a possibilidade de diversificar as estratégias encontradas por meio de configurações diferentes. Como ainda hoje não existem sistemas com chip dual de 32 núcleos para comprar, eu simplesmente desativo o Hyperthreading no Bios e todos os núcleos são usados com um SQx, o que pode ser benéfico quando se trabalha com quadros de tempo duplos usando barras de 5 min e 15 min.
drayzen
4 anos atrás #248918
mabi, parece que você está certo: https://bugs.openjdk.java.net/browse/JDK-6942632 Isso foi relatado e recusado em Java. Não tentei, mas talvez seja possível usar todos os núcleos executando duas instâncias do SQ em paralelo e configurando a afinidade do processador usando o Gerenciador de tarefas.
Embora eles mencionem apenas a capacidade de controlar a prioridade, o Prio é um complemento muito bem projetado para o Windows que se integra perfeitamente ao Gerenciador de Tarefas e também pode lembrar suas opções de afinidade... ??
https://www.prnwatch.com/prio/
... o estrangeiro não se preocupa com as opiniões dos humanos ...
RNG
4 anos atrás #248926
No entanto, no momento, o SQX não está funcionando bem em relação ao processo paralelo, pois estou executando um WFM sobre 73 estratégias e ele está usando apenas alguns threads de 4 CPUs
Csaba
4 anos atrás #248937
Também tenho a sensação de que o SQX ficou mais lento. Depois de aproximadamente 2.000 a 3.000 estratégias geradas, ele parece estar ficando mais lento.
E também tenho a sensação de que o SQX seria um pouco complicado demais. Há muitos recursos úteis, mas, nos blocos de construção, acho que há muitas opções...
clonex / Ivan Hudec
4 anos atrás #248960
Olá Mark,
Sim, eu me refiro ao console de depuração, mas também o mecanismo de codificação inteiro parece não estar concluído e não ter suporte total. Essa informação também está escrita em algum lugar (a codificação está em estágio alfa)
Estou certo?
sua equipe
4 anos atrás #248985
Gostaria de saber se podemos adicionar uma entrada/saída em estilo de grade no construtor? Como posso marcar?
kainc301
4 anos atrás #248993
Gostaria de saber se podemos adicionar uma entrada/saída em estilo de grade no construtor? Como posso marcar?
Essa já é uma solicitação de recurso https://roadmap.strategyquant.com/tasks/sq4_3418
4 anos atrás #249043
A nova versão B125 já pode ser esperada para esta sexta-feira?
Marca Fric
4 anos atrás #249049
A nova B 125 será lançada na próxima semana.
Haverá uma grande quantidade de novos recursos, incluindo suporte para carregar dados de indicadores personalizados.
Mas a funcionalidade de grade/multiposição ainda não estará disponível, pois é muito trabalhosa.
Marcar
EstratégiaQuant arquiteto
Eastpeace
4 anos atrás #249052
O novo B 125 será lançado na próxima semana. Haverá uma grande quantidade de novos recursos, incluindo suporte para carregar dados de indicadores personalizados. Mas a funcionalidade de grade/multiposição ainda não estará disponível, pois é muito trabalhosa.
Essa é realmente uma boa notícia, Mark.
Vemos que muitos problemas foram corrigidos no roteiro.
Você pode reconsiderar o desenvolvimento da estratégia com ATR SL/PT para Mulicarts?
https://roadmap.strategyquant.com/tasks/sq4_5100
Não acho que os valores de SL e PT serão alterados quando a estratégia for reativada. E não precisamos de variáveis globais para implementar isso no Multicharts. Tenho certeza de que podemos definir o stop loss como um valor fixo na entrada ou na primeira barra após a entrada no Multicharts. Até mesmo usar o valor ATR.
Basta colocar o cálculo do valor ATR na frente do bloco de código de saída da posição de mercado (SL, PT, trailing, método de saída de indicadores) em vez de dentro.
É importante restringir a relação risco-recompensa com precisão. A estratégia com pips fixos em MC e SQ está consistente agora. Mas descobri que pode haver problemas em algumas estratégias com ATR SL, PT ou Trailing stop. Mas as estratégias com ATR têm melhor adaptabilidade porque muitas commodities no mercado futuro têm diferentes faixas de preço e volatilidade. Prefiro desenvolver estratégias com o ATR Stop Loss se ele funcionar bem.
E você pode adicionar um novo método de rastreamento aprimorado?
https://roadmap.strategyquant.com/tasks/sqp_0066
Você poderia reconsiderar minha sugestão? Esperamos sinceramente e agradecemos.
clonex / Ivan Hudec
4 anos atrás #249055
Também gostaria de repetir minha pergunta: quando a interface de programação terá suporte e será concluída? (tutoriais, documentação etc.).
OBRIGADO
4 anos atrás #249061
A pergunta mais curta é se há proteção no mecanismo do MT5 para ordens não executadas e sua repetição?
porque recebo os seguintes erros todos os dias após as 00:00, informando que os mandados não foram executados.